    Rim Fitment for my 5 ton

    Yes, those are HEMTT 2-piece wheels and will work on your 5 ton. To use these, install inner nuts from rear axle on the front axle so you have enough threads. Unless you flip the trucks rear hubs, the rear track will be slightly more narrow than the front. Wheels should be under $100 each in...
